OpenAI's Ambitious Plans for a 'Super App'

Sun Jun 07 2026Published by AI Breaking Editorial Desk2 min read

OpenAI is actively developing a multifunctional 'super app' that aims to integrate various AI capabilities into a single platform, signaling a shift in its product strategy. This initiative seeks to redefine how users interact with AI technologies, moving beyond traditional chat interfaces.


What Happened

OpenAI has announced that it is in the advanced stages of developing a 'super app' that will consolidate its extensive range of artificial intelligence capabilities into one cohesive platform. This initiative comes amidst a significant shift in the company's approach to user interaction, moving away from conventional chat functionalities, as indicated by statements from senior officials within the organization. The new app aims to offer a comprehensive suite of tools that can handle diverse tasks, enhancing productivity and user engagement.

Key Details

The 'super app' will integrate various features, including advanced natural language processing, image generation, and perhaps even real-time data analysis. OpenAI has been known for its leading models, such as GPT-3 and DALL-E, and this new application will likely leverage these technologies to deliver a seamless user experience. The company is targeting both individual consumers and businesses, aiming to provide a platform that can cater to a wide range of needs—from creative design to data management. As the project develops, OpenAI is also seeking partnerships with other technology firms to expand the app's capabilities and reach.

Why This Matters

The transition to a 'super app' indicates a strategic pivot for OpenAI, reflecting a broader trend in the tech industry where multifunctional platforms are becoming increasingly popular. Users are seeking integrated solutions that eliminate the need to switch between multiple applications, and OpenAI's initiative could set a new standard in how AI technologies are utilized. Moreover, this move places OpenAI in direct competition with other tech giants who are also venturing into multifunctional platforms, potentially reshaping the market landscape.

What's Next

As OpenAI progresses with the development of its 'super app', it will need to address several key challenges, including user privacy, data security, and ensuring the app's accessibility across different demographics. The company is expected to conduct beta testing with select users to gather feedback and refine its features before a wider launch. If successful, this app could not only revolutionize how individuals and businesses use AI but also establish OpenAI as a leader in the next generation of digital platforms. The implications of a successful rollout extend beyond increased market share; they could redefine user expectations and set new benchmarks for functionality and integration in AI applications.
